General description Cornus alba 'Gouchaultii' is a stunning winter color shrub that brings vibrant life to your garden during the darkest days of the year. With its bright, fiery red stems, this delightful Dogwood features deciduous variegated green leaves edged in pink and yellow, along with pale yellow to white flowers in spring that attract pollinating insects, enhancing the wildlife in your garden. Following the flowering, the plant produces white or blue-tinged berries, adding further interest to its appearance. This resilient shrub thrives in sunny borders and can tolerate consistently damp areas.
